What is Environmental Sustainability?

Environmental sustainability refers to the practice of managing natural resources and ecosystems to meet present needs while preserving the ability of future generations to access the same resources. Sustainability emphasizes maintaining ecological balance, protecting biodiversity, and reducing environmental degradation through concrete, measurable actions. Core objectives include efficient use of renewable and non-renewable resources, pollution reduction, decarbonization, and ecosystem conservation. Environmental sustainability integrates economic and social considerations by ensuring growth and development do not harm natural systems and creating a holistic framework that supports long-term planetary resilience.

Environmental sustainability involves actionable practices that produce measurable impact across energy, water, and material resources. Transitioning to renewable energy sources such as solar, wind, or hydroelectric power reduces dependence on fossil fuels and lowers greenhouse gas emissions. Implementing sustainable agriculture techniques, including crop rotation, organic farming, and soil preservation, maintains land productivity while minimizing chemical inputs. Companies and institutions adopt waste management programs that prioritize reuse, repair, and recycling to achieve zero-waste goals. Water conservation strategies optimize consumption and prevent scarcity, while sustainable forestry maintains forest cover through selective logging and biodiversity protection.

Environmental sustainability operates at individual, organizational, and societal levels, with each layer contributing to measurable outcomes (emission intensity reductions, water efficiency gains, material recovery rates). Individuals support sustainability by reducing energy use, conserving water, minimizing waste, and choosing environmentally responsible products. Corporations advance sustainability by integrating green energy, assessing environmental impact, managing supply chains sustainably, and reporting transparent metrics to stakeholders. Governments and policymakers enforce sustainability through environmental regulations, sustainable development planning, and public awareness campaigns that promote resource conservation and pollution prevention. 

The significance of environmental sustainability lies in its ability to stabilize ecosystems, safeguard resources, and mitigate environmental risks. Sustainability practices protect biodiversity, maintain ecological resilience, and reduce pollution to ensure human and planetary health. Organizations that integrate sustainability into their operations strengthen corporate responsibility, build stakeholder trust, and achieve regulatory compliance. Individuals and communities benefit from cleaner air, water, and soil, while future generations inherit preserved natural resources.

Which Data and Metrics Are Most Important for Supporting an Environmental Press Release?

Data and metrics that are most important for supporting an environmental press release include precise, verifiable, and material environmental indicators that demonstrate measurable impact. Greenhouse gas emissions require detailed reporting by scope, including direct operational emissions (Scope 1), indirect energy-related emissions (Scope 2), and supply chain emissions (Scope 3). Presenting absolute totals alongside percentage reductions against baseline years conveys tangible progress and establishes credibility. Carbon intensity per unit of output provides a standardized measure for comparing performance across facilities, periods, or industry peers, reinforcing accountability and transparency. 

Time-bound targets, such as achieving net zero by a specific year, illustrate organizational commitment and forward-looking strategy. Energy consumption and efficiency metrics provide insight into resource management and operational improvements. Total energy usage in kilowatt-hours or BTUs establishes a baseline for performance monitoring. Reporting the proportion of energy sourced from renewables (solar, wind, hydroelectric) highlights strategic shifts toward sustainable energy and mitigates reputational risk associated with fossil fuel dependency. Energy intensity per unit of production or service communicates operational efficiency and demonstrates the practical outcomes of sustainability initiatives. 

Linking reductions to tangible operational changes, such as the installation of energy-efficient systems or process optimization, strengthens the narrative and adds depth for journalists and investors. Water usage and conservation metrics reflect environmental stewardship and operational responsibility. Metrics on wastewater quality, including pollutant concentrations, provide evidence of compliance and proactive risk management. These figures allow stakeholders to evaluate impact relative to industry standards and illustrate concrete contributions to environmental protection.

Waste management and circularity metrics demonstrate commitment to minimizing environmental burden and advancing sustainability principles. Total volume or weight of waste generated, coupled with diversion rates from landfills, quantifies tangible progress. Reporting reductions in hazardous waste and describing specific materials reused or packaging eliminated provides clear, actionable insight into operational improvements. Product recyclability and lifecycle data highlight the adoption of circular economy practices. 

Combining these metrics with third-party verification, such as ISO 14001 certification or NGO endorsements, reinforces authenticity, supports credibility, and contextualizes achievements within recognized environmental standards.

What Are the Most Common Mistakes to Avoid When Writing an Environmental Sustainability Press Release?

The most common mistakes to avoid when writing an environmental sustainability press release involve credibility gaps, incomplete disclosures, unclear messaging, and weak evidence. Each mistake damages trust, restricts impact, and limits the value of the announcement.

5 common mistakes to avoid in an environmental sustainability press release are detailed below. 

1. Greenwashing and Inflated Claims: Greenwashing destroys authority because it signals exaggeration instead of verifiable environmental improvement. Environmental sustainability press releases draw scrutiny from journalists, investors, advocacy groups, and regulatory bodies that analyze language for accuracy and proof. Overstated carbon reductions, vague circularity claims, and unsupported net-zero commitments fracture trust instantly. 

A strong release acknowledges operational baselines, validates metrics with independent audits, and connects each environmental outcome to measurable frameworks like GHG Protocol scopes or ISO validated systems. This level of precision builds confidence because the narrative aligns with industry standards instead of marketing language.

2. Vague Language Without Quantitative Evidence: Vague descriptors weaken sustainability communication because they fail to translate environmental impact into a measurable reality. Terms like cleaner materials or lower emissions hold no weight without numerical context tied to specific facilities, supply chain segments (raw material sourcing, production, logistics), or program phases. 

Environmental sustainability releases require disclosures that present percentage reductions, absolute tonnage shifts, water withdrawal trends, and waste diversion rates linked to historical benchmarks. Strong quantitative detail signals operational discipline and signals alignment with ESG expectations from investors that evaluate disclosures through frameworks like SASB or CDP.

3. Ignoring Material ESG Issues and Lifecycle Trade Offs: Environmental messaging loses credibility when it highlights minor achievements while ignoring high-impact operational issues. Organizations that emphasize office recycling programs while excluding energy intensity, manufacturing emissions, or extraction-related impacts create an incomplete sustainability narrative. A strong environmental sustainability release acknowledges material issues that influence total lifecycle performance across upstream sourcing, internal production, logistics, and end-of-life management. 

This level of transparency demonstrates environmental literacy because it accounts for the full footprint instead of isolated improvements that distort overall performance. Stakeholders trust disclosures that position achievements within a clear lifecycle system instead of showcasing unbalanced gains.

4. Excessive Jargon and Overly Complex Messaging: Environmental communication collapses under excessive technical jargon because stakeholders expect clarity that delivers insight without obstruction. Dense references to proprietary chemical processes, abstract efficiency scores, or internal acronyms interrupt comprehension and dilute impact. Environmental sustainability press releases deliver stronger results with clear terminology that translates complex engineering outcomes into actionable meaning for journalists and decision makers. 

Effective framing uses structured explanations, precise definitions, and accessible descriptions that retain scientific accuracy without overwhelming readers with unnecessary terminology. Strong clarity signals operational control and respects the audience’s need for quick interpretation.

5. Inconsistent Messaging Across Channels and Stakeholder Groups: Inconsistent environmental messaging signals internal confusion and weak governance processes. Sustainability information must align across the press release, the corporate ESG report, the sustainability microsite, and executive statements. Conflicting metrics, mismatched goal timelines, and uneven terminology undermine trust because they suggest fractured data management. 

A strong environmental sustainability press release integrates seamlessly with broader communications through unified targets (net zero timelines, recycling goals, renewable adoption schedules), synchronized reporting frameworks, and consistent environmental terminology. This cohesion positions the organization as disciplined, transparent, and aligned with established sustainability standards.

Avoiding these mistakes elevates the authority of the announcement, strengthens stakeholder confidence, and positions the press release as a credible source of environmental performance.

When Is the Best Time to Publish an Environmental Sustainability Press Release, and Why?

The best time to publish an environmental sustainability press release is mid-week in the early morning because this timing aligns with journalist workflow and media engagement patterns. Mid-week distribution on Tuesday, Wednesday, or Thursday between 8:00 AM and 10:00 AM engages journalists as they scan for high-value stories that strengthen their editorial lineup. This timing supports environmental sustainability news because reporters evaluate scientific claims, data sets, lifecycle metrics, and ESG references before selecting stories that warrant deeper investigation. Early morning placement establishes priority in their inbox, which increases the likelihood that the release receives immediate review instead of competing with the afternoon influx of pitches.

Mid-week distribution removes friction that normally suppresses environmental messaging. Mondays create backlog pressure because editorial teams address weekend events and internal coordination. Fridays produce lower engagement because reporters shift attention toward weekend coverage or deadline-driven tasks that leave minimal space for complex environmental topics. Tuesday through Thursday offer stable newsroom conditions where editorial bandwidth aligns with environmental reporting needs because sustainability stories require adequate time for fact-checking, context verification, and coordination. 

Environmental sustainability press releases achieve stronger traction when distribution aligns with strategic considerations tied to geography, news relevance, and industry timing. Ensure early morning delivery accounts for regional time zone differences across national and international audiences because sustainability coverage occurs across distributed media ecosystems with unique engagement rhythms. A staggered release sequence ensures that reporters receive the announcement during their own morning window instead of receiving it outside active editorial hours. 

Environmental sustainability news relies on precise timing because public attention shifts rapidly during major events. Breaking political stories, severe weather patterns, or significant industry incidents suppress coverage across unrelated categories. Strong timing strategies monitor external cycles, evaluate current media saturation, and adjust release schedules to avoid periods with heavy news traffic. Editorial teams receive large volumes of environmental stories (carbon reduction reports, renewable adoption announcements, waste management initiatives), which means distribution timing establishes the baseline for whether a release receives review, deletion, or delayed attention.
